Obituary | William Franklin Wilson Obituary and Family Listing
Published in the Rochester(IN) News-Sentinel, Saturday, June 30, 1934
William F. WILSON, 79, well known retired farmer, died at his home in Kewanna last night after an illness of several months. His condition had been critical for the past few weeks following a stroke of paralysis. Mr. Wilson was born September 25th, 1854 in Union township and lived his entire life in that township. He was a member of the Kewanna M.E. Church for more than 43 years. His wife, Mrs. Nellie STREET preceded him in death three years ago. Survivors include three children, Myrtle A. WILSON, of Kewanna, Ernest D. WILSON, of Morrow, O., and Walter W. WILSON, Rochester, a sister, Mrs. O. E. COOK, and a brother, John WILSON, both of Kewanna. Funeral services are to be conducted from the Methodist church Sunday afternoon at 2:30 o'clock with the Rev. T. J. REDER in charge and burial will take place in the I.O.O.F. cemetery. The family asks that flowers be omitted.

Name | Walter W Wilson Obituary and Family Listing
Published in the Rochester(IN) Sentinel, Wednesday, September 23, 1964
Walter W. WILSON, 80, Del Ray Beach, Fla., a former Kewanna resident, died in Del Ray Beach Tuesday following an illness of several years. Mr. Wilson was a former Fulton county surveyor and was a retired farmer. He moved from Kewanna to Florida in 1955. Born in Kewanna March 21, 1884, he was the son of William F. and Charlotte DOAN WILSON. His wife, Nellie Mae [WILSON], preceded in death. He was a member of the Cason Methodist church in Del Ray Beach and was a graduate of Kewanna high school and Purdue university. He served with the Army in the Philippine Islands. Surviving are two daughters, Mrs. Robert (Louise) MASTELLER, Kewanna, and Mrs. Eugene (Martha) LATHAM, Evansville; a son, Harold [WILSON], Indianapolis; a sister, Miss Myrtle WILSON, Tampa, Fla.; a brother, Ernest [WILSON], Morrow, O.; seventeen grandchildren, and seven great-grandchildren. Final rites will be at 1:30 p.m. Saturday in the Harrison chapel at Kewanna and burial will be in the Kewanna I.O.O.F. cemetery. The family requests that flowers be omitted.
Published in the Rochester(IN) Sentinel, Thursday, September 24, 1964
Among the survivors of Walter W. WILSON, former county surveyor who died at 80 years Tuesday in Del Ray Beach, Fla., is his wife, Clara Mae [WILSON]. It had been erroneously reported Wednesday that his wife preceded in death. Last rites for Mr. Wilson will be Saturday at 1:30 p.m. in the Harrison chapel at Kewanna.

Name | Charlotte Wilson (nee Doan) Obituary and Family Listing
Published in the Rochester(IN) Sentinel, Wednesday, February 18, 1891
Drs. Vernon and Chas. GOULD went to Kewanna Friday, to assist an Ann Arbor specialist in removing a tumor from Mrs. Wm. F. WILSON, which was attached to one kidney and necessitated the removal of that organ. The patient underwent the two hours operation in a successful manner, but her vitality was so severely reduced that death followed on Sunday. Deceased was a highly esteemed lady, and the funeral, which was held at the family residence yesterday, was largely attended. A husband and three children survive.
